TestRail alternatives, chosen by why you are leaving
Teams leave TestRail for three reasons: per seat cost as the team grows, a Jira integration that turned out to be a link rather than a workflow, or reporting that never reached real traceability. Each reason points at a different replacement, so this compares five options on the dimensions that follow from your reason.
The short answer
TestRail is a competent tool and most teams do not leave because it stopped working. They leave for one of three reasons: the per seat cost stopped making sense as the team grew, the Jira integration turned out to be a link rather than a shared workflow, or reporting never got them to the traceability their auditors or leadership asked for. Which alternative fits depends entirely on which of those three moved you.
If cost is the driver and your process is sound, Qase is the straightforward answer: a usable free tier, low per user pricing, a clean API and a TestRail importer. If your organisation genuinely lives in Jira, stop looking at standalone tools and pick a Jira native one, where Xray gives the deepest traceability and BDD support and Zephyr Scale gives a lighter, folder based library that non Jira people find easier. If you are an enterprise buying for hundreds of users with analytics and governance requirements, qTest is the option that will survive procurement, at enterprise pricing and enterprise implementation effort.
One warning before you move. Test management migrations are how test estates get quietly deleted. Attachments, historical runs, custom fields and links to requirements are the parts importers handle worst, and the history is usually the reason the tool was worth paying for. Decide what history you actually need before you choose the destination, because that requirement eliminates options faster than any feature comparison.

Which one fits your situation
Find the list that describes your team, not the tool with the longest feature table.
Choose Qase if
- Cost per seat is the reason you are looking.
- You want to stay standalone rather than move into Jira.
- Automation results need to flow in with minimal glue code.
- A direct TestRail import matters more than enterprise governance features.
Choose Xray if
- Your organisation genuinely runs on Jira and everyone already has access.
- Traceability from requirement to test to defect is a reporting requirement.
- Feature files are your specification of record.
- You want no extra licence for developers and product managers to see coverage.
Choose Zephyr Scale if
- You want to be inside Jira but keep a TestRail shaped folder library.
- Testers prefer a structured test store over everything being an issue.
- You want large repositories inside Jira without pressuring Jira itself.
Choose qTest if
- You are buying for hundreds of users across many teams.
- Cross project analytics and portfolio reporting are required.
- You work in a regulated industry needing signatures and audit depth.
- Vendor assisted migration and support are worth the enterprise price.
Choose TestRail if
- Nothing is actually broken and the cost is still justified.
- Your reporting needs are met by its built in coverage reports.
- You value a mature, simple tool that your team already knows how to use.
Conditions that reverse the recommendation
A recommendation with no stated limits is a guess. These are the situations where ours does not hold.
You are not really on Jira
Jira native tools look attractive on price and traceability and then require the whole organisation to live in Jira. If half your teams do not, choose a standalone tool.
History must survive the move
If years of runs, attachments and links are needed for audit, the migration becomes the project and vendor assisted options move ahead of cheaper ones.
Most of your testing is automated
When automation dominates, ingestion quality and API ergonomics matter more than case authoring. That favours Qase and Xray, and often reduces how many seats you need at all.
The real problem is process, not tooling
Teams with unclear ownership and no discipline about stale cases reproduce the same mess in a new tool within a year, having spent a quarter migrating.
Where the differences actually bite
The dimensions from the table, with the reasoning that would not fit in a cell.
Why teams actually leave TestRail
Cost is the most common trigger, and it is rarely about the headline price. It is about the shape of it: every additional person who wants to look at test results needs a licence, so visibility becomes something you ration. That is what makes Jira native tools compelling, since they make coverage visible to people who already have a Jira seat.
The second trigger is discovering that "Jira integration" means links between records rather than a shared workflow. Test results sit in one system, sprint work in another, and someone rebuilds the connection in a spreadsheet every month.
The third is traceability. Coverage reports against references work until an auditor or a leadership team wants requirement to test to defect coverage across releases, at which point the honest answer is usually a manual report.
None of these are defects in TestRail. They are boundaries of what a standalone tool at that price point does, and knowing which boundary you hit tells you where to go.
The Jira native question decides most shortlists
If your engineering organisation truly runs on Jira, a Jira native tool changes the economics and the culture: tests are visible to developers and product managers without another login, coverage is computed from links you already maintain, and permissions and audit history come from a system your security team has already approved.
The cost is complexity and coupling. Xray puts tests into Jira as issues, which is what gives it traceability and also means large repositories interact with Jira performance, schemes and permissions. Zephyr Scale keeps tests in a separate store surfaced inside Jira, which reads more like TestRail and pressures Jira less, at the cost of some of that native traceability.
The failure mode to avoid: buying a Jira native tool for a company where only engineering uses Jira. Testers then work inside a tool built around someone else's workflow, and adoption stalls for reasons no feature comparison predicted.
What migration really involves
Cases, folders and basic fields import reliably almost everywhere. Everything else is where the time goes: attachments, custom fields that do not map cleanly, historical run results, links to requirements and defects, and any reporting built on top of the old structure.
Decide the history question first, in writing. Most teams discover they need the last twelve to eighteen months of runs and can archive the rest as an export. That single decision can turn a quarter long project into a two week one.
Budget for the parallel period too. Running both tools for a month while teams learn the new one is normal and worth it. Cutting over on a Friday and hoping is how estates get abandoned halfway.
Others worth a look
PractiTest deserves consideration when you want strong requirement and issue level views without going into Jira, and it handles hybrid manual and automated estates well.
Testiny is a credible modern option for smaller teams who like the TestRail model but want cleaner pricing, and Allure TestOps suits automation heavy teams who want results and reporting closer to the pipeline than to a case library.
TestLink remains the free self hosted option, and it is honest to say it looks and feels its age. If budget is genuinely zero and you can host it, it works. If your goal is to reduce cost rather than eliminate it, the free tiers of modern tools will serve you better.
Mistakes teams make on this decision
Shortlisting on feature tables
All five of these manage cases, runs and results competently. The decision is made by data model, licensing shape and migration effort, none of which appear as a tick in a feature grid.
Forgetting who needs to read the results
Per seat licensing quietly determines your audience. Count the developers, product managers and support staff who should see coverage, then price that.
Underestimating the Jira coupling
Jira native tools inherit Jira's administration model. If your Jira instance is already a thicket of schemes and permissions, your test management will inherit that thicket.
Migrating everything
Test estates carry cases for removed features and duplicates nobody has run in two years. Migration is the moment to delete them, not to carry them into a tool you are paying for by volume.
Ignoring the API until implementation
Rate limits and awkward endpoints turn nightly result publishing into a maintenance job. Write the ingestion script against a trial account before signing anything.
Buying a tool to fix a discipline problem
If nobody owns pruning stale cases or writing results back, no platform will produce trustworthy reporting. Fix ownership first and the tool choice gets easier.

QA servicesPlanning the switch
Run the evaluation on your own data, not on demo content. Import a real project, including its attachments and custom fields, and try to reproduce the two reports your stakeholders actually read. Most shortlists collapse to one candidate at that point.
Sequence it: freeze new case authoring in the old tool, import and verify, run one sprint in the new tool with the old one read only, then archive an export of the old estate somewhere durable. That export is the insurance policy that lets you delete history rather than carry it.
Do not run the migration during a release crunch. Test management is load bearing during a release, and the failure mode is that people abandon both tools and test from a spreadsheet, which is where estates go to die.
Questions people ask before choosing
What is the closest thing to TestRail?
Qase for a standalone tool with a similar mental model and lower cost, or Zephyr Scale if you want the same folder based library but inside Jira. Both will feel familiar to a team that knows TestRail.
Is there a genuinely free TestRail alternative?
Qase has a real free tier that works for small teams, and Xray and Zephyr Scale are effectively free on very small Jira instances under Atlassian pricing rules. TestLink is free and self hosted if you accept dated ergonomics. Free tiers are limited by users and projects, so check those limits against your actual team.
Xray or Zephyr Scale?
Xray if traceability, BDD and treating tests as first class Jira entities matter most. Zephyr Scale if you want a structured test library that resembles TestRail, lighter Jira administration and better behaviour with very large repositories.
Do we need test management at all if everything is automated?
Less than you think, and rarely zero. A fully automated estate needs results history, coverage against requirements and somewhere to record exploratory findings. Many automation heavy teams are better served by a reporting layer close to the pipeline plus a light case store than by a full test management platform.
How long does migrating from TestRail take?
Two weeks to a quarter, driven almost entirely by how much history you insist on carrying and how many custom fields need mapping. Cases and folders move quickly. Attachments, run history and requirement links are what consume the time.
Will we lose our test history?
Some of it, in most migrations. Importers prioritise cases over runs, and attachments frequently need a separate pass through the API. Export everything from TestRail before you start and keep that archive, so losing history in the new tool is a decision rather than an accident.
Is qTest worth the enterprise price?
If you need cross project analytics, governance and regulated audit features across hundreds of users, yes, and the vendor assisted migration is part of what you are buying. For a single team of fifteen it is considerable overhead for capability you will not use.
